Output 3012f14120336c08d8c70f951e5f1c47d13f129195315f389e17a5d95bc49320:65

value
24436000
script pubkey
OP_0 OP_PUSHBYTES_20 f20ca8655584881f825b534e8da139fc4c820649
address
ltc1q7gx2se24sjyplqjm2d8gmgfel3xgypjfgvm935
transaction
3012f14120336c08d8c70f951e5f1c47d13f129195315f389e17a5d95bc49320
spent
false